Role OverviewHEN Technologies is seeking a hands-on Senior Electro-Mechanical Engineer to own the detailed mechanical design and motor integration for our next generation of nozzle systems.
This engineer will be responsible for transforming product and system-level requirements into optimized, manufacturing-ready nozzle assemblies. The role will include mechanical CAD, motor and actuator selection, detailed component design, prototyping, testing, design iteration, and production documentation.
This is an ideal opportunity for an engineer who enjoys solving complex mechanical problems, building and testing physical products, and taking designs from concept through manufacturing.
